× The federal government has shut down due to the failures of the President and Congress to continue government funding. Millions of Californians receiving benefits from state programs may be impacted. For now, California’s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) will continue to provide services and enroll eligible families as long as funding is available. No new federal funding to California WIC will be provided until the President and Congress take action. Families should continue to use their WIC benefits and attend their WIC appointments. This information is subject to change, so please monitor the California WIC website for updates.

SUBJECT:
New Name and Relocation of the Daly City District Office Licensing and Certification Program



This letter is to notify you that effective January 17, 2012, Daly City District Office has changed its name to "San Francisco District Office" and has moved to a new location. Please update your records to reflect the following changes:

The old name and address is:

California Department of Public Health
Licensing and Certification Program
Daly City District Office
350 90th Street, 2nd floor
Daly City, CA 94015

The new name and address, effective January 17, 2012:

California Department of Public Health
Licensing and Certification Program
San Francisco District Office
150 North Hill Drive Suite 22
Brisbane, CA 94005
Phone: (415) 330-6353
FAX: (415) 330-6350
Toll-Free: 1-800-554-0353
